Transaction 2ccac50cf344326ac85dac4e6d0026d60454eed77f692d79a549de3f60ea2abd
1 Input
1 Output
-
2ccac50cf344326ac85dac4e6d0026d60454eed77f692d79a549de3f60ea2abd:0
- value
- 2984320
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 d76d8b462658bfbb1c0352f5d40ad73befa3feee OP_EQUAL
- address
- 3ML6S3Jj3zHiXdaGAkXE2iDMZ6DbvKXsAB